Rule 5 of the All India Services (Conduct) Rules, 1968, states that no member of the All India Service shall be a member of, or be otherwise associated with, any political party or any organization which takes
part in politics, nor shall the person take part in, or subscribe in aid of, or assist in any other manner, any political movement or political activity.
